This document is a comprehensive compilation of Unidentified Aerial Phenomena (UAP) sighting reports collected by the National UFO Reporting Center (NUFORC) for the month of January 2004. The report consists of a chronological list of entries, spanning from January 1st through January 31st, 2004. Each entry provides the date and time of the sighting, the location, and the reported shape of the object. The reports originate from a wide variety of global locations, including the United States, Canada, Australia, the United Kingdom, Germany, Ireland, South Africa, New Zealand, Lebanon, India, Iran, Argentina, Sweden, Norway, and Portugal. The shapes reported are highly diverse, including cigars, spheres, triangles, disks, fireballs, eggs, chevrons, and various light formations. Many reports include brief, anecdotal descriptions of the events, such as objects hovering, moving at high speeds, changing colors, or exhibiting unusual flight patterns. Some entries mention specific organizations like MUFON or HBCCUFO, indicating that these reports were aggregated from multiple sources. Several entries note the presence of photographic or video evidence, while others describe interactions with military aircraft or unusual environmental effects, such as humming sounds or electromagnetic disturbances. The document serves as a raw data repository for civilian-reported aerial anomalies during this specific timeframe, reflecting the subjective experiences of witnesses across diverse geographic and cultural contexts.
